Rain gutter rerouting services involve adjusting or relocating existing gutter systems to better suit the layout of a property. This process typically includes removing the current gutters, reconfiguring their pathways, and installing new components to ensure proper drainage away from the foundation. The goal is to improve the effectiveness of water management on a home or building, especially when original gutter placements no longer serve their purpose due to renovations, landscaping changes, or structural modifications.

These services help address common problems caused by poorly directed water runoff. When gutters are improperly positioned or blocked, they can lead to water pooling around the foundation, resulting in potential basement flooding, foundation damage, or erosion of landscaping. Overflowing or sagging gutters may also cause water to seep into walls or ceilings, leading to water stains, mold growth, and other structural issues. Rain gutter rerouting can resolve these problems by ensuring water flows efficiently away from the property, reducing the risk of damage and costly repairs.

Properties that often benefit from rerouting services include homes with recent additions, renovations, or landscaping updates that have changed the original gutter layout. Commercial buildings, multi-family residences, and historic properties may also require rerouting to accommodate structural changes or improve water drainage systems. In many cases, properties located on uneven terrain or with complex roof designs can experience drainage challenges that rerouting can help resolve. These services are suitable for any property owner seeking to optimize water management and protect their investment from water-related issues.

The overview below groups typical Rain Gutter Rerouting proj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Kingwood, TX.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ine gutter rerouting or minor adjustments in Kingwood, TX range from $250 to $600. Many standard jobs fall within this range, depending on the length and complexity of rerouting needed.

Partial Replacements - When replacing sections of gutters or rerouting around obstacles,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,500. Larger projects that involve more extensive rerouting can push costs higher but are less common.

Full Gutter Replacement - Complete rerouting and replacement of an entire gutter system generally costs between $2,000 and $4,500. Projects of this size are less frequent but are typical for homes requiring a full overhaul.

Larger, Complex Projects - Highly customized rerouting around multiple structures or difficult terrain can exceed $5,000. These projects are less common and usually involve intricate planning and installation by experienced professionals.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When evaluating service providers for rain gutter rerouting in Kingwood, TX,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. A contractor with a history of handling gutter rerouting tasks can demonstrate familiarity with the specific challenges and best practices involved. Homeowners should look for local contractors who have successfully completed comparable work in the area, as this can offer insight into their ability to manage the unique conditions of the local climate and architecture.

Clear written expectations are essential when comparing options. Service providers should be able to provide detailed descriptions of the scope of work, materials used, and the process involved in rerouting gutters. Having this information in writing helps ensure that homeowners understand what to expect and can compare proposals effectively. It also minimizes misunderstandings and provides a basis for discussing any concerns or specific preferences before work begins.

Reputable references and strong communication are key indicators of a reliable contractor. Homeowners are encouraged to ask for references from previous clients who had similar gutter rerouting projects completed. Listening to feedback about the contractor’s professionalism, punctuality, and quality of work can help inform a decision. Additionally, service providers who communicate clearly and promptly are often more responsive to questions and concerns, making the entire process smoother.
